Back to School Clothing Give Away: Introduced in 2009, the Chamber office and member businesses accept donations of gently used clothing and new clothing items to be given out as a “free yard sale” type of event to anyone in the community who is in need right before the kids go back to school. This is just one way we give back to our local community & promote your business by volunteering for this event. BEANO: In August your business/organization will be invited to participate with our BEANO fundraiser. You may organize a team to represent your business/organization by providing shift coverage during the BEANO games at the festival and your company logo will be displayed during your shift and your company name will be announced during your shift as well. All proceeds help the Chamber with their annual events . Fall Street Festival: At the end of October members and local businesses/organizations are invited to join us for the Fall Street Festival. One block of Main Street is closed for local children to come trick-or-treat and participate in fun activates and games! All participating businesses/organizations are able to promote their services to adults attending the event as well. Holiday in the Park: The Saturday after Thanksgiving we sponsor the Holiday in the Park. Schools & Chamber members are invited to decorate a tree in Bogart Park and to participate in the parade that welcomes Santa to Clinton. After the parade local children are able to visit with Santa at the Senior Center located in Bogart Park. Clothe-A-Child: In conjunction with many gracious sponsors, we are able to provide new clothing to local children in need. They are able to shop for new shoes, coat, and winter clothing. Many local children are assisted through this program and in is truly a happy occasion for volunteers and participants. Chamber members are encouraged to volunteer to shop with children and this is a good way of promoting your business. And giving back to you community Other Events (Non-Annual) Meet the Candidates : Held in an election year. The purpose of this forum is to provide the voters of our area the opportunity to hear the candidates for elected office outline and discuss their ideas and issues in a spontaneous framework. It is hoped that the voters will be able to receive an accurate perception of the abilities of all candidates, and thus, make enlightened decisions in the upcoming election. Chamber members and the public are encouraged to attend. Chamber members are encouraged to participate in providing questions to the chamber for the candidates to be asked in the form and also to volunteer to be a moderator for this event. |
